0

私はオラクルでアプリケーションビルダーを使用しています-そして、映画館の開場時間の新しいレコードフォームを作成しています。

基本的に現時点では、シネマ テーブルからシネマ ID を入力できるようにしていますが、問題は ID を知る必要があることです。そのため、あまりユーザー フレンドリーではありません。ドロップダウンからシネマ名を選択することで、このIDを何らかの形で動的にフォームに入れたいと思います(シネマドロップダウンを含めることができました)

アプリケーションビルダーの選択ボックスの選択に基づいて、それぞれのIDをフォームに入力するにはどうすればよいですか?

ありがとう

4

1 に答える 1

0

アプリケーションビルダーと呼ばれるコンポーネントを持つOracle Application Expressのことですか?

一般的な選択リスト クエリは次のようになります。

select cinema_name, cinema_id
from cinemas
order by cinema_name;

これにより、シネマ名のリストがユーザーに表示され、1 つを選択すると、アイテムの値にシネマ ID が入力されます。HTML 用語では、次のような SELECT タグを構築します。

<select id="P1_CINEMAS">
  <option value="11">Ashtead</option>
  <option value="23">Birmingham</option>
  <option value="72">Croydon</option>
</select>

ユーザーが上記のリストから「Croydon」を選択すると、値「72」がデータベースにポストされます。

于 2009-05-14T20:37:32.107 に答える